titleOfInvention Rendering building materials hydrophobic
abstract ABSTRACT OF THE DISCLOSURE A process is provided for rendering a building material hydrophobic. It includes the steps of first, applying to the surface of the building material a solution of a hydrophobic agent, admixed with a filler having a surface area of at least 50 m2/g, and then removing any residue of filler from such surface after evaporation of the solvent. This hydrophobic solution simultaneously cleans the sur-face of the building material, thus rendering any previous cleaning step superfluous and saving the expense of such a step. A greater penetration depth is also achieved which saves the expense of repeated application of the hydrophobic solution. Furthermore the solutions are not so mobile as the previously used solutions so that it is easier to avoid the solution running onto areas where it is not intended to be applied.
